测试知识技能架构图谱第1版
2021-12-24 10:03:03 1 举报
AI智能生成
测试知识技能架构图,描述测试需要掌握的知识技能
作者其他创作
大纲/内容
测试基础技能
测试文档撰写
基本测试流程
测试需求分析
编写测试用例
执行测试用例
缺陷上报
缺陷跟踪
测试评估报告
功能测试
逻辑功能测试
界面测试
安装测试
易用性测试
兼容性测试
测试用例设计
等价类划分法
边界值分析法
场景法
错误推测法
因果图法
判定表法
正交设计法
掌握业务技能
熟悉公司相关产品
熟悉公司产品业务
自我管理能力
情绪管理
时间管理
目标管理
知识管理
测试管理方向发展
测试技术方向发展
个人素养
基本要求:具备“五心”
专心
细心
耐心
责任心
自信心
沟通的艺术
语言表达艺术
思维方式
情商
团队管理能力
团队培养能力
新员工培训计划
新人入职培训计划和提交成果
导师职责
选择导师原则
熟悉公司规章制度、工作流程
熟悉研发体系、测试流程、产品业务
技能列表
掌握基本测试技能
测试工程师持续提升
手工测试-->工具测试-->全面自动测试
沟通能力
执行能力
对领导汇报能力
测试管理
测试需求分析
计划/方案
风险分析
执行过程跟踪
测试项目总结
测试专项技能
接口测试
SoapUI Pro
JMeter+ant+Jinkens持续集成接口自动化测试
性能测试
性能测试理论
了解性能测试理论,了解如何收集性能测试需求
了解基本的性能测试工具
WEB端监控工具
流量监控工具Cacti
系统监控工具nagios/zabbix
tomcat监控工具probe
数据库
spotlight
Lepus(天兔)数据库监控系统
分析定位工具MemoryAnalyzer/jprofiler
WEB端性能测试工具
loadrunner/Jmeter/apache ab
智能终端
iOS性能
iOS自带性能工具Instruments
android性能
Emmagee/GT
java的JVM
常用命令:Jmap、jhat、jstat、jstack等等
jvm常用配置参数配置
操作系统
Windows
Linux
常用Linux命令vmstat、sar、iostat、top、free等等
自动化
自动化测试理论
了解什么样功能测试可以做自动化测试
了解哪些自动化工具适合做功能自动化测试
智能终端
iOS
mac自带的xcode
ios-driver
android
自动化工具:Robotium/Monkey/MonkeyRunner
兼容Android/iOS的自动化工具Appium/calabash
WEB/手机设备浏览器
selenium
airtest[网易开源]
安全测试方向
安全理论知识
安全测试工具
AappScan/Burp Suite/漏洞监测工具Metasploit
探索式测试
测试思想来源
项目
项目背景
项目相关描述
信息对象
客户、软件受反应程度等都体现为一个信息对象
项目风险
某一事件发生给项目目标带来不利影响的可能性。
测试资料
测试需求、测试计划、测试用例
债务
版本功能未实现及版本存在的Bug
交流
项目组成员的沟通
语境分析
语境的某些特点确定项目
交付品
软件、用户手册、硬件等
工具
项目用到的工具
产品
能力
产品技术
失败模式
产品失败的例子
模型
产品设计原型
数据
产品录入数据
产品历史
·产品历史版本的资料
小道消息
接触此产品相关人员的信息
实际软件
成型后的软件
技术
产品采用的技术框架
竞争者
同类产品
关系人
质量标准
产品运行、产品修改和产品转移
产品恐惧
产品选择恐惧
使用情景
所用的环境场合
领域信息
不同领域反馈的信息
用户
分支主题
业务
目的
业务的目的
业务对象
第三方提供的组件
产品意愿
产品展现出来的
业务知识
需求认知
法律因素
产品的审核机制
团队
创意想法
想法
内部资料
团队自有的一套资料
你自己
你自己积累的经验
外部
标准
测试行业定型的标准
参考资料
测试行业提供的解决方案
搜索
搜索引擎
0 条评论
下一页